I have a pair of One SLs wall mounted in a smallish sIzed bedroom configured in stereo for use with Apple Music and Airplaying from phones.  They sound great but I feel like a Sub might help give a fuller sound.  Would the Sub be overkill?  Can the sub be configured to work with the two SLs in a 2.1 setup?  Cheers.

Best answer by ratty

Sub is a great addition. Many have a stereo pair of Play:1s or Ones complemented by a Sub.

It’s not strictly 2.1, since there isn’t a discrete .1 LFE channel like there is with home theatre. The main speakers simply offload the lowest frequencies onto the Sub. Typically they then perform better in the mid-range, having been relieved of bass duties.
